Final answer:
Phenotype and allele interactions influence observable traits in organisms, with dominant alleles typically expressed over recessive ones.
Explanation:
Phenotype refers to the observable traits expressed by an organism. Alleles are the different versions of a gene that influence these traits. In genetic interaction, dominant alleles are expressed over recessive ones, impacting the phenotype.
